Abstract: A package substrate, including a first reference layer and a second reference layer disposed opposite to each other, a first composite layer disposed on a side of the first reference layer and close to the second reference layer, a second composite layer disposed on a side of the second reference layer and close to the first reference layer, and a metal trace is laminated between the first composite layer and the second composite layer. The first composite layer and the second composite layer each include a first dielectric layer and a second dielectric layer disposed opposite to and in contact with each other, the first dielectric layer is in contact with the metal trace, and a stiffness of the second dielectric layer is greater than a stiffness of the first dielectric layer.

Abstract: A network quality measurement method includes obtaining feature parameter of a to-be-measured data packet set, where the to-be-measured data packet set is in a packet flow and is based on an encrypted transmission protocol, the to-be-measured data packet set includes at least two to-be-measured data packets, and the feature parameter are parameter read from headers of the to-be-measured data packets based on the encrypted transmission protocol, determining a data transmission mode of the to-be-measured data packet set based on the feature parameter of the to-be-measured data packet set, determining, based on the data transmission mode, a measurement index of network quality measurement, and performing, based on the measurement index, the network quality measurement on the to-be-measured data packets corresponding to the feature parameter.

Abstract: Embodiments of this application disclose a tunnel establishment method. A first communication apparatus may receive first adjacency topology information sent by a second communication apparatus, and establish a first tunnel between the first communication apparatus and the second communication apparatus when the first adjacency topology information matches second adjacency topology information of the first communication apparatus. It can be learned that, in this solution, the first communication apparatus may locally store only the second adjacency topology information of the first communication apparatus. Compared with the conventional technology in which information about two endpoints of a tunnel needs to be configured on the first communication apparatus, configuration for the first communication apparatus is simpler.
